Eckhard Freudenberger has been a member of the ESSC since 2010. Since 2016, he has been responsible for the entire organizational part of the conference, both preparation and implementation, as well as the trophies and certificates for the German Six Sigma Award for Business Excellence. Professionally, he works throughout Europe as a consultant for business excellence in the Machinery & Equipment, Automotive and Cross Industries sectors.

Karlheinz Eichinger is a “veteran of the ESSC”. As a graduate engineer in plastics technology, he is a Master Black Belt for Six Sigma and Design for Six Sigma and is known for his specialist presentations at the ESSC and other platforms. He developed the Six Sigma app for the ESSC and has been maintaining it ever since.
He also checks compliance with the ESSC quality standards for training on behalf of the ESSC.

Daniel Fügner

Daniel Fügner has been a member of ESSC-D for several years and is actively involved as the cross-functional coordinator of the working groups; he is a member of the “Editorial” working group and serves as the association’s auditor. He is a product manager for Minitab at ADDITIVE GmbH and, as a Master Black Belt, provides cross-industry support in understanding and improving processes.
